Ecosyste.ms: OpenCollective

An open API service for software projects hosted on Open Collective.

github.com/CocoaPods/CocoaPods

The Cocoa Dependency Manager.
https://github.com/CocoaPods/CocoaPods

[Doc] Minor fixes

abc7126d5acde8c9843cd41ef101551055c398b6 authored over 9 years ago
[TargetInspector] Inject the #installation_root via the constructor

Instead of refering to the global configuration

2a673e23da42e9f2600fc1eb9347627da373cb64 authored over 9 years ago
[FileReferencesInstaller] Rename #libraries to pod_targets

0c7f02288260c9abdae10193b5fc3094ad95d9aa authored over 9 years ago
[CHANGELOG] Add entry for #3550

ac87bcf377ee8a367497762c9a8233943684e9ed authored over 9 years ago
[Installer] Fix architecture determination

0d918ae8175e4cda26d6ed44ae8c22401f87c08f authored over 9 years ago
[Spec] Compare arrays with sort

5abe739ae252e56a4f3a142adf50446850c17f96 authored over 9 years ago
[Target] Ensure that Target#archs is always initialized as array

f051e278d95868d7554b2761b8e9e7b1b9970807 authored over 9 years ago
[Spec Fixtures] Add target CLITool to SampleProject

65c77adb3e6f08a80b970918a5ff5ad4b8af5070 authored over 9 years ago
[Spec] Simplify fixture spec helpers

fdefcd04c71ddc3bf95652995749cd8fa1f6ebc5 authored over 9 years ago
[Analyzer] Don't deduplicate PodTargets whose transitive dependencies can't be deduplicated

ef1a511eadfe01d4fa79bc4ebd765723445591d4 authored over 9 years ago
[Spec] Fix spec for PodTargetInstaller

fc65b853fef6cedb9e7fbc41209c9196aa336d8b authored over 9 years ago
[AggregateXCConfig] Break down #generate

0009b329576de4b9d0a4678790a7dd36cd8c9944 authored over 9 years ago
[PodTarget] #scoped returns multiple targets

One scoped target for each target definition

54b8a710de2490a20915444bf308b613a484c362 authored over 9 years ago
[Installer] Create FileAccessors only once per each PodTarget

By iterating over the uniq pod targets, instead of all pod targets per aggregate target, where n...

68c94e0d885a1caf35a127046a8acba4bb516dd6 authored over 9 years ago
[Style] Don't chain blocks to make rubocop happy

042a6f6d4be2448d90a214372717216067efce56 authored over 9 years ago
[Style] Use hashrockets for named args to make rubocop happy

028a8e2faae6e164f686b4b0517848770a302e90 authored over 9 years ago
[Analyzer TargetInspector] Refactor #compute_archs

46a17ccea9cee97a4ce635246cc2b16672e1eefb authored over 9 years ago
[Installer] Fix sharing schemes with deduplication

95bfe7b19beaaa4e6d5c7422db105982826e9608 authored over 9 years ago
[Installer] Set host_requires_frameworks more predictable

903cbf80d568bf9092f7b58356ac87d32a944d32 authored over 9 years ago
[Spec] Adapt changes by using more spec helpers

a738212b190df5f54a68f4e3cf0b8227472d283c authored over 9 years ago
[PodTarget] Enforce that specs are given

55aa2f01fd56d8e2162e055351f34a911f7bb1b0 authored over 9 years ago
[Doc] Fix type documentation error

d4aed5262eecad0bfe076f20fe27ffede6130cf4 authored over 9 years ago
[Spec] Name the thing by what you expect it to be

8842ceec4082a70ff4f5e13b484ebda7f49bb34f authored over 9 years ago
[Spec] Use snake_case to separate words in var names

s/target([ab])/target_\1/

f5ddb02650098238120182aea47684a7a68be18a authored over 9 years ago
[Spec] Remove unneccessary separator line

437c3481f0fb4a78aedebf772fe1654771f71632 authored over 9 years ago
[Analyzer] Revised model-generation

The analyzer generates now first deduplicated pod targets and instantiates them with all target ...

cffad7d087e0a1a71393d3123348166b62afa9cf authored over 9 years ago
[PodTarget] Require target_definitions on init

335f4a20f8dc2efc1d9c936aed62a0878da691e0 authored over 9 years ago
[Spec] Fix spec helpers

6b69711199b6380558fe1a03d23981a9d63fb78c authored over 9 years ago
[Target] Implement #configuration_build_dir in the concrete subclasses

d459521505c18ebf064b6aebed79697bd10e7230 authored over 9 years ago
[Analyzer] Move SpecsState into an own file

2187a0a5f05bb15e164cd38bd04edeea58af1459 authored over 9 years ago
[Analyzer] Don't deduplicate cross platform

325986e325771c8e9663da291af4269db60716bb authored over 9 years ago
[PodTarget] Add #target_definitions

ac11caf6fcb9a1428e46b803bdfdb67259972496 authored over 9 years ago
[Analyzer] Rename #compute_target_platforms to inspect_targets_to_integrate

It is computing also the architecture and will compute more.

6bd6e636f612fca3014c075d6951a6957b291243 authored over 9 years ago
[Target] Move #target_definition to AggregateTarget

d8297f703613699b4fecc3ea984528189f6cf325 authored over 9 years ago
[UmbrellaHeader] Access platform directly over the target

8b5c011024728bc49ff74568d240094a11edb02d authored over 9 years ago
[PodTarget] Initialize with array of target definitions

66595cd123aaf766b838b40cf93cce86a3ab3b8b authored over 9 years ago
[PodTarget] Add optional constructor argument 'scoped'

9a4f361da4f3dbcd130c99afdab324e0aae1c688 authored over 9 years ago
[Analyzer] Extract TargetInspector

a5f0f487a87cd4bbbae8e181cd3ef7c7d8eb6150 authored over 9 years ago
[Refactor] Move AnalysisResult into an own file

ed3d3e7803747a2d46591b00d32e93b69b3f7f57 authored over 9 years ago
[PodTarget] Make #include_in_build_config? ready for deduplication

25e2940f2c91de838c884122e927191413b10bcd authored over 9 years ago
[TargetInstaller] Move #target_definition to AggregateTargetInstaller

8200fdc8fa23699d5b2cc0f03ffe5d1dbfc66e55 authored over 9 years ago
[Podfile] Internalize checks whether warnings should be inhibited

0cc8c2dee71493f29f38a9e9b8e47b9ccef301d2 authored over 9 years ago
[Podfile] Add shortcut to access the podfile

1db8d02a67a5dab2d421ed08fc48ac2474d69e18 authored over 9 years ago
[Installer] AggregateTargets can share the same PodTargets

142b23c338224c3ea12307e2c7a7f1458960a6b2 authored over 9 years ago
[Config] Allow to opt-out of target deduplication

8062c2bae76625f43aeab117575c22346d91b9c5 authored over 9 years ago
[PodTarget] Allow to be scoped

fcdc97c7587347c904d9659e7c4b24d8532b37cc authored over 9 years ago
[SpecFixtures] Upgrade to recommended build settings

8b972f100db896fefe8ff0c5acf23002ade93915 authored over 9 years ago
[SpecFixtures] Touch the sample projects with Xcode

Xcode insists on these changes.

1f9e6a314039eb143f6df9363da06544581cb80c authored over 9 years ago
Deduplicate pod targets

78e90aa26a089968fffc04fd91d32c961fcf9155 authored over 9 years ago
[EmbedFrameworksScript] Be agnostic about target-specific build products

279ff119146668bcb8930ea86072e957fb497f2b authored over 9 years ago
[Cache] Handle the expected spec not being found

This prevents us from handing out locations from the deleted tmpdir

ef5f9a4fe0b5772909312ec31e994269e5e9a330 authored over 9 years ago
[RuboCop] When defining the ` operator, name its argument other

c2de5502d812ef4bc8d9f8ab0b2c733ee53d4352 authored over 9 years ago
[ErrorReport] Make more robust against missing executables

Closes #3719

3fb18d3a368f0ff1c98bb45043b6dfecf988feca authored over 9 years ago
Merge pull request #3573 from CocoaPods/mr-fix-xcconfig

Split xcconfig to pod_target_xcconfig and user_target_xcconfig

43502d3ffb2a3735fec80173b6d2c3ccb3c82785 authored over 9 years ago
[Bundle] bundle update cocoapods-core

32c129efe02a84de0d37e972bceec36791604628 authored over 9 years ago
[CHANGELOG] Add entry for #3573

ef12cb1dae8d265ea54c562e63e823f2899882a3 authored over 9 years ago
[IntegrationSpecs] Inherit xcconfig values to the user target

4fe8f24d655ca175967cc0c36791eb066a28e3f6 authored over 9 years ago
[AggregateXCConfig] Min optimization

69b2a89d8fa6dd3cf2c399c1023b1806bbd78368 authored over 9 years ago
[XCConfig] Implement the split of podspec xcconfig

8a44308512cecfb3dcef7b594c5254c6c1757e5e authored over 9 years ago
Use pod_target_xcconfig instead xcconfig

27475a53a403526064e5a176acd5c5828cd9f192 authored over 9 years ago
[Spec Fixtures BananaLib] xcconfig => pod_target_xcconfig

6172ba7bce6b94b6696af30fe2394e018ab02573 authored over 9 years ago
[AggregateXCConfig] Move pod_targets in helper method

a210a7e7e089d52921b6ed4ba0babd9ebc385264 authored over 9 years ago
[Command] Ensure warnings are printed even when theres an exception

42342e013ef6eda91f2eea00baeac415b6ace5a9 authored over 9 years ago
[Bundle] Update Core Xcodeproj cocoapods-plugins

b45a51891bfa5fd9d41b969ea093696c6d503a54 authored over 9 years ago
[Bundle] Update to 1.10.4

3a31fcaa4f58cb208d93687283d77dc38721236c authored over 9 years ago
Merge pull request #3702 from CocoaPods/seg-fix-frameworks-script

[EmbedFrameworksScript] Allow submitting to the MAS

1b7d5ae3eaba8d3167ffaf3375e55c8eb6367cd8 authored over 9 years ago
[IntegrationSpecs] Update for allowing submission with frameworks to the MAS

4624227b1c1d297e5f14201d120f8c5471e1ecd4 authored over 9 years ago
[CHANGELOG] Add entry for fixed embed frameworks script

cd40f4b2244ea9d6fa6622bf2a1e7f88b848bc81 authored over 9 years ago
Update embed_frameworks_script.rb

899497aa351596765fed52c3388e30a6dfd138d1 authored over 9 years ago
Merge pull request #3676 from CocoaPods/podfile-validator

[Podfile] Validations

75366ff6cc987fa236e4dafda4c45bc04941728a authored over 9 years ago
[Podfile] Add validations in an attempt to catch issues common issue when specifying the dependencies for a project

956d569ee9755ac7257413171ffc1ec983e865d2 authored over 9 years ago
Merge pull request #3699 from vincentisambart/vi-cache-paths_for_attribute

Cache globbing in PathList to speed up pod install

78c6f0e604b324cd3ae5c28cf91ef1bd152219c2 authored over 9 years ago
add CHANGELOG entry

844e3003ea043daf4e74fd04c83cc7ebf91bf1cf authored over 9 years ago
remove handling of non-string patterns

The method signature says that patterns are supposed to be strings, and
as now specs are stored ...

7348a0e00781ec74da2e4fe47f7457413daf7efa authored over 9 years ago
Move caching from FileAccessor to PathList

ae94566fa7c55aff6d444d4da93936b0ad4c2dfa authored over 9 years ago
Cache paths_for_attribute to speed up pod install

9e0b076210e71d884e082b35980cf657dbbb6893 authored over 9 years ago
[RuboCop] Extra empty line detected at block body end.

4263c6adc6550d48b73c9aabd37d10ab90de79c3 authored over 9 years ago
[IntegrationSpecs] Update for the removal of OTHER_LIBTOOLFLAGS

d81ad3b0bd6d923683d27a56167c5cf21506cf1d authored over 9 years ago
Merge pull request #3677 from themackworth/issue2747

Fix building of static libs that depend on other libs

642d23c22f3db5360ff297fba9926d0fcb791362 authored over 9 years ago
Merge pull request #3531 from CocoaPods/allow-transitive-deps-if-linked-against-user-target

Tweak transitive deps check for working cases

df34f79ffc2e0a0ddb5a851cebfd89407ec434b5 authored over 9 years ago
Fix removing .37.2 version header

ad7cd8f0a1574ebd3b77c9cbe6ef0c6910263b25 authored over 9 years ago
Merge branch 'kommen-analyzer-disable-all-checks'

37fb2dfc3fe69137492537b54974be018867631b authored over 9 years ago
Merge branch 'analyzer-disable-all-checks' of https://github.com/kommen/CocoaPods into kommen-analyzer-disable-all-checks

# Conflicts:
# CHANGELOG.md
# spec/unit/installer/target_installer/pod_target_installer_spec.rb

5cb19922cd9f3ac83c7457000e32c0e5975ecb52 authored over 9 years ago
[Installer] Clean up ruby

33bf9023b313c661b3f4efc0ed839b9d246737c8 authored over 9 years ago
[Executable] Fix failing EOFError spec

67d5c5901fe5845ca7634f11317e53297842583f authored over 9 years ago
Merge pull request #3659 from DanielTomlinson/feature/cocoapods_version

Add support for cocoapods_version

6f906c42f69ae754c4421ad46f99aa5386b860b8 authored over 9 years ago
Merge pull request #3667 from CocoaPods/notice-about-feature-deprecation

[Sourcemanager] Include a recommendation to user that highlighs the

a9a18603b3b26bbce417ca9038ef96061b814f79 authored over 9 years ago
Fix building of static libs that depend on libs

This addresses #2747 and #2704.

8640aaf24a5a37587e17cd7ad26df17a24996a11 authored over 9 years ago
Merge pull request #3649 from CocoaPods/mr-remove-hooks-representations

Remove the Hooks API representation artifacts

d4dc2702cc0af69c92a72380c5ed1890f5a9c5ce authored over 9 years ago
[IntegrationSpecs] Update for install_podfile_callbacks

39fef8b6ac78e1c49ac5fbd7c020e29f1c0f21ba authored over 9 years ago
[CHANGELOG] Add entry for #3649

4e25dcda170db96f9d7d28d6b2d7ac141fc4eb03 authored over 9 years ago
[Installer] Publish #pod_targets

b4fdef4028bed1dcb2492081232762e068008370 authored over 9 years ago
[Doc] Improve Installer#aggregate_targets

6054fd8029dcb7c8493a4a0a0878fb121e89ccea authored over 9 years ago
Remove the Hooks API representation layer

275dc48baf56ff46c6501bc8a80e03332690f9fd authored over 9 years ago
[Sourcemanager] Include a recommendation to user that highlighs the

importance of updating to the latest version when one is available

bd49d07885f9b2544581d0b9c2bb651411dc700f authored over 9 years ago
[Bundle] Update Core

a683efde9c1cbb381b7d8a605a4e84864010c89c authored over 9 years ago
Cleanup

2bd06e31d6c0bde48225c3012cbb0ac7e14cbcbc authored over 9 years ago
Merge pull request #3657 from CocoaPods/seg-integration-dev-tools

[IntegrationSpecs] Use developer tools when available

8ae12cad6358436070edaba8ad42b6303b0615a9 authored over 9 years ago
[IntegrationSpecs] Use developer tools when aavailable

26cb70d2072b0c54e71b06994a6e5c5c31d4c5c1 authored over 9 years ago
Add tests

f72c0eb7239cf049ced16747dc5153792f7f82e8 authored over 9 years ago